Recur
recur
v.intr. (recurred, recurring) 1 occur again; be repeated. 2 (of a thought, idea, etc.) come back to one's mind. 3 (foll. by to) go back in thought or speech. Phrases and idioms recurring decimal a decimal fraction in which the same figures are repeated indefinitely. Etymology: L recurrere recurs- (as RE-, currere run) RECURRENT adj. 1 recurring; happening repeatedly. 2 (of a nerve, vein, branch, etc.) turning back so as to reverse direction. Derivatives recurrence n. recurrently adv.
